The Graduate Aptitude Test in Engineering (GATE) has come a long way since its modest beginnings in 1983. What started as a straightforward examination for a handful of engineering disciplines has evolved into one of India's most prestigious competitive tests, opening doors to postgraduate education and public sector employment for lakhs of students annually.
The Early Days: GATE in 1983
When GATE was first conducted in 1983, it was a relatively simple affair. The examination covered just six engineering disciplines and was conducted entirely on paper. The test was primarily designed to assess candidates for admission to postgraduate programs in engineering and technology at premier institutions like the Indian Institutes of Technology.
The examination pattern was straightforward, with mostly objective-type questions and a few descriptive answers. There were no negative markings initially, and the entire process from registration to result declaration took several months. The number of test-takers was modest, with only a few thousand candidates appearing across limited examination centers in major cities.
The Digital Revolution
The most dramatic transformation in GATE came with the shift from pen-and-paper to computer-based testing. This transition, completed in phases during the 2010s, revolutionized how the examination was conducted. The 2027 edition of GATE is now entirely digital, conducted across hundreds of centers nationwide with multiple sessions to accommodate the massive number of candidates.
Computer-based testing brought several advantages including faster result processing, reduced chances of evaluation errors, and the ability to display questions with complex diagrams and multimedia content more effectively. The online format also enabled better security measures and reduced the logistical challenges of transporting and storing physical answer sheets.
Expansion of Disciplines
Perhaps the most visible change has been the expansion of subjects covered. From the original six disciplines in 1983, GATE now encompasses approximately 30 different papers spanning traditional engineering streams, sciences, and newer interdisciplinary fields.
The examination now includes papers in:
- All major engineering branches including civil, mechanical, electrical, and computer science
- Pure sciences like physics, chemistry, and mathematics
- Life sciences and biotechnology
- Interdisciplinary subjects like data science and artificial intelligence
- Architecture and planning
- Humanities subjects including economics
This expansion reflects India's evolving educational landscape and the diversification of career opportunities in technical and scientific fields.
Changed Purpose and Scope
While GATE was initially conceived primarily as an entrance test for postgraduate admissions, its purpose has expanded significantly. Today, GATE scores are used for:
- Admission to master's and doctoral programs at IITs, NITs, and other technical institutions
- Recruitment to public sector undertakings (PSUs), which use GATE scores as screening criteria
- Fellowship programs and research positions
- Even some private sector companies consider GATE scores during recruitment
This multi-purpose utility has made GATE one of the most sought-after examinations in the country, with over 9 lakh candidates appearing annually in recent years compared to just a few thousand in the 1980s.
Question Pattern and Difficulty Evolution
The question pattern has undergone substantial changes. Modern GATE papers feature three types of questions: Multiple Choice Questions (MCQs), Multiple Select Questions (MSQs), and Numerical Answer Type (NAT) questions. The introduction of negative marking for incorrect MCQ answers has added a strategic element to test-taking.
The difficulty level has also evolved, with questions now testing not just theoretical knowledge but also practical application, analytical thinking, and problem-solving abilities. The examination increasingly focuses on conceptual understanding rather than rote memorization.
Technology Integration
Beyond the examination itself, technology has transformed every aspect of GATE. Online registration, digital admit cards, online result checking, and downloadable scorecards have made the process more efficient and transparent. The introduction of virtual calculators during the exam and the ability to navigate freely between questions has changed how candidates approach the test.
Accessibility and Reach
From being conducted in a handful of cities in 1983, GATE is now accessible across India and even in select international locations. This geographic expansion has democratized access to quality education, allowing students from smaller towns and cities to compete on equal footing with their urban counterparts.
